For generations, the Drilling has been the ideal choice of European hunters to meet the ever changing hunting situations for experienced hunters. The basic principle is as valid as ever, continuing to be the most versatile hunting firearm to get the job done. Combining side by side 20b barrels with the .222 Rem underneath, this gun is handy enough to deal with any winged game or vermin but has the .222 on hand if you come across a fox sitting out of shotgun range. As on a conventional shotgun, the triggers fire the right and left shotgun barrels. Pushing forward a clearly marked selector alongside the top strap selects the rifle barrel. The Optima also features a manual cocking device for maximum safety. In the rearward position the gun is de-cocked and cannot be fired. When pushed forward the gun is cocked and as long as the cocking device is forward the locks are cocked by the down stroke of the barrels as on a conventional shotgun.
All UK Police forces are aware of drillings and combination guns and it should not be a problem to obtain a firearm certificate for sporting use.
This model Optima is the "Thermo Stabil" version. This means that the rifle barrel is free floating and completely unaffected by heat induced torque. The point of impact does not change when the barrel heats up from a succession of shots.
A flip-up back-sight is located on the rib for use with the rifle barrel.
The steel receiver is engraved with small arabesques and finished in durable hard nickel. The stock and forearm feature a Bavarian cheek-piece and are nicely figured.
Insert barrels can be fitted to either shotgun barrel up to an including 9.3X74R. Additional barrels in different calibres are available and any Optima Drilling with a steel receiver can be converted to a double rifle drilling by making only a few changes. |
